Transaction 65388b151c178e0498c347486a12cff8bf4e46b45f720a6aa53c8bb9e83c4e98
1 Input
1 Output
-
65388b151c178e0498c347486a12cff8bf4e46b45f720a6aa53c8bb9e83c4e98:0
- value
- 143836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a503927377cac08820e2fef997df04759f8b09f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cLMUxcjHEzTiiDZQxKoVBzNcXKBnV89T